    柯林斯高阶英汉双解学习词典释义
    • N-VAR
      比较;对照
      When you make a comparison, you consider two or more things and discover the differences between them.
      例句
      ...a comparison of the British and German economies... 英国经济与德国经济的比较 Its recommendations are based on detailed comparisons between the public and private sectors... 建议是建立在对国营部门与私营部门进行详细比较的基础上的。
    • N-COUNT
      比拟;比喻
      When you make a comparison, you say that one thing is like another in some way.
      例句
      It is demonstrably an unfair comparison... 这样打比方显然不公平。 He finds the comparison of insect wings with a sailing boat useful up to a point... 他发现把昆虫的翅膀比作一艘帆船在某种程度上是有用的。
    • PHRASE
      与…相比;与…比较而言
      If you say, for example, that something is large or small in comparison with ,in comparison to, or by comparison with something else, you mean that it is larger or smaller than the other thing.
      例句
      Is the human heart weak in comparison with the other organs?... 与其他器官相比,人的心脏是不是很脆弱? The amount of carbon dioxide released by human activities such as burning coal and oil is small in comparison... 相比之下,人类活动燃烧煤、石油等所释放的二氧化碳要少一些。
    • PHRASE
      不能相提并论;不能相比
      If you say there is no comparison between one thing and another, you mean that you think the first thing is much better than the second, or very different from it.
      例句
      There is no comparison between the knowledge and skill of such a player and the ordinary casual participant. 临时的普通参赛者无法与这种选手所掌握的知识和技巧相提并论。
    • PHRASE
      比得上;可(与…)相媲美
      If someone or something stands or bears comparison with another person or thing, they are as good, or almost as good.
      例句
      ...the only post-war French intellectual who stands comparison with De Tocqueville. 法国战后唯一能与德·托克维尔相媲美的知识分子
